The Old Crow wrote: > > Solder-fill all the vias (pass-though holes) with the "no-clean" solder. > Don't use the washable flux solder for this. > > Vias are such a freaking nightmare; they are the cause of more > motherboard failures than anything else. Board makers that allow the > soldermask to flow over over unsoldered vias are just asking for trouble. Can you explain what I have to do to make the correct procedure? Sometimes I fill with too much solder, and I feel a bump, but I wonder if I should remove the solder and refill, thanks Luca
